NRG Esports claimed their first-ever VALORANT Champions title on October 5, 2025, by defeating Fnatic 3–2 in the Grand Final at the Accor Arena in Paris. The best-of-five series was intense, with NRG taking early leads on Corrode and Lotus. Fnatic fought back on Abyss and Ascent, but NRG sealed the victory on the final map, Sunset, winning 13–5.

Key players for NRG included Ethan, whose leadership and clutch plays guided the team, s0m, who delivered standout performances under pressure, and mada, who secured crucial rounds to clinch the championship.

This win makes Ethan the first player to earn two VALORANT Champions trophies, having previously won in 2023 with Evil Geniuses. The final attracted a global audience, filling the Accor Arena and drawing record-breaking livestream viewers, showcasing VALORANT’s growing popularity.
